> The Increased Dwelling coverage is essentially an additional pool of money you
> have available to rebuild your home if your dwelling coverage is not enough or
> if there is a spike in construction costs. Any home that is insured under the
> ERC value is not able to have that additional pool of money, which is what the
> letter was saying.
